Methane Emissions Still Rising After Pledges to Curb Pollution

Methane releases from some of the world’s major fossil fuel hubs are continuing to rise, as key polluters make little progress on pledges to curb the potent greenhouse gas. Emissions of the gas across 13 large fossil fuel basins in …...
